Understanding the Validity of the Austrian Driver's License
Driving is a vital means of transportation, and knowing the validity of your driver's license is essential for both locals and visitors in Austria. The Austrian driver's license system comprises different kinds of licenses, credibility durations, and policies that can be intricate. This post aims to provide an extensive summary of the Austrian driver's license validity, the requirements for obtaining one, and what to do if you're traveling with a foreign license.

Validity Period and Renewal
Austrian driver's licenses are typically valid for a duration of 15 years from the date of issuance. Credibility of Foreign Driver's Licenses in Austria
For those holding a foreign driver's license, comprehending how it translates to Austrian credibility is important. Austria acknowledges licenses from many nations, specifically those in the European Union (EU) and the European Economic Area (EEA). Nevertheless, there are particular standards based upon the nation of issuance.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What do I require to do to obtain an Austrian driver's license?
To get an Austrian driver's license, you need to:
- Be of legal age for the license category you are applying for.
- Pass a vision test.
- Go to a first-aid course.
- Pass a theoretical exam (theory test).
- Pass a practical driving test.
2. How do I renew my Austrian driver's license?
To restore your license, follow these actions:
- Visit your regional driver's license authority.
- Provide necessary documentation (older driver's medical certificate if suitable).
- Pay the renewal fees.
- Submit a new image (if needed).
3. Can I utilize my foreign driver's license in Austria?
Yes, you can utilize a foreign driver's license in Austria for up to 12 months. After this period, you must convert it to an Austrian license.
